Amends the Toll Highway Act to provide that none of the 9
directors of the Illinois State Toll Highway Authority
appointed by the Governor shall be a State or local elected
official. Effective immediately.

8 Sec. 3. There is hereby created an Authority to be known
9 as The Illinois State Toll Highway Authority, which is hereby
10 constituted an instrumentality and an administrative agency
11 of the State of Illinois. The said Authority shall consist of
12 11 directors; the Governor and the Secretary of the
13 Department of Transportation, ex officio, and 9 directors
14 appointed by the Governor with the advice and consent of the
15 Senate, from the State at large, which said directors and
16 their successors are hereby authorized to carry out the
17 provisions of this Act, and to exercise the powers herein
18 conferred. Of the 9 directors appointed by the Governor, no
19 more than 5 shall be members of the same political party and
20 none shall be a State or local elected official. Vacancies
21 shall be filled for the unexpired term in the same manner as
22 original appointments. All appointments shall be in writing
23 and filed with the Secretary of State as a public record. It
24 is the intention of this section that the Governor's
25 appointments shall be made with due consideration to the
26 location of proposed toll highway routes so that maximum
27 geographic representation from the areas served by said toll
28 highway routes may be accomplished insofar as practicable.
29 The said Authority shall have the power to contract and be
30 contracted with, to acquire, hold and convey personal and
31 real property or any interest therein including rights of

1 way, franchises and easements; to have and use a common seal,
2 and to alter the same at will; to make and establish
3 resolutions, by-laws, rules, rates and regulations, and to
4 alter or repeal the same as the Authority shall deem
5 necessary and expedient for the construction, operation,
6 relocation, regulation and maintenance of a system of toll
7 highways within and through the State of Illinois.
8 Appointment of the additional directors provided for by
9 this amendatory Act of 1980 shall be made within 30 days
10 after the effective date of this amendatory Act of 1980.
